Output 9a05cb1529c6ab8549572b754d1bb42381ef13d579af2507394db69255837526:0

value
2050182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87df2eabc7430d1f0dad79c37ff653e1a3eb86a2 OP_EQUAL
address
3E5SWRHWyf3XDS7cK5YqFmFVhbMyfU3egw
transaction
9a05cb1529c6ab8549572b754d1bb42381ef13d579af2507394db69255837526
confirmations
318554
spent
true